This past summer, 23 interns took part in 2K's internship program at 2K's Novato office, learning the ins and outs of game publishing and marketing. Interning at any company is a fantastic opportunity to gain real-world experience and expand your network of contacts, and 2K values the chance to help foster up-and-coming talent and get fresh perspectives on our projects. Multiple teams took part to bring on interns for a variety of disciplines—subjects like Global Marketing Strategy, Applied AI, and User Research, to name just a few.
